99-CVR-17R: The agreement that no one at SAG & AFTRA is talking about! Melissa Gilbert and her slate of candidates have announced, only weeks after the failure of their INTERNATIONAL ALLIANCE, that they want to do it again so as “…to end jurisdictional squabbles! Such as who will represent actors in the growing area of digital productions--where AFTRA has been more aggressive!" Hey, instead of another costly attempt at consolidation with all of its unresolved problems, how about AFTRA just honoring a motion passed by both unions in 1999?The motion was passed at the AFTRA Convention in 1999 in San Francisco. It is Convention Resolution 99-CVR-17R. It was affirmed at the NEXT meeting of the S.A.G. Board. It is the policy of both unions. Take a look! .: .
